[ ] Step 7 — Hermetic build cutover (Ceremony: Larkspur Keys)

Before sealing the shard, make sure the Bramblevine build now runs fully hermetic — no network fetches, pinned toolchain, reproducible hashes verified twice. Future maintainers: if the sealed artifact won't verify, unlock the ceremony vault with the recovery passphrase below.

vault phrase of yaduf-yajop = lamath-kelix-aldion-zorius-ulaox-eliax-gorox-norok-fenael-fenath-julael-pelius-belius-druion

Heads up: if the Lintrock baseline file in the Quarrow repo drifts from main, CI fails with a "stale baseline" error even when the code is fine. Quick fix is to regenerate the baseline on a clean checkout and re-push. If a customer build is blocked, confirm the failing run matches the token below before escalating.

build token for yadug-yagag: htk21_c863c33eb8b82c0c9c152

## Onboarding: Turnwell Counter Service

For the weekly eng sync: Turnwell counts turnstile events at Harrowfield Arena and publishes gate totals every ten seconds. New joiners get read access by default. Writes to the calibration table require the sealed config store, which locks after any unclean shutdown — this bit us twice last quarter, so know the procedure. Unsealing is a one-command operation from the gate-side console and should be demoed at each new hire's first sync. The command prompts for the recovery passphrase below.

recovery phrase for bajog-kahif: wenael-ulawyn

## Interview Room Access — Larchmoor Campus

Room 2.14 ("the Quiet Room") is reserved for candidate interviews and confidential HR conversations. Book it through the room panel or the Larchmoor booking app; walk-ins are discouraged. Blinds stay down during use, and the white-noise unit by the window should be switched on. Candidates must be escorted in and out — never leave them alone inside. Clear the whiteboard before you leave. The door keypad is separate from your badge and uses the code below.

door code, tajof-kageg: bdg-QVDCE-3